Joining us as a Compliance Officer – Monitoring and Testing is an outstanding opportunity to become a part of the exciting world of data protection and be an integral part of managing the firm’s response to Data Privacy & Records risk. You will join a fast-paced team within Data Privacy & Records Compliance that performs field work and prepares related working papers. In this role, you will engage with all areas of the firm, as appropriate, on matters relating to data privacy and records management leading to fabulous exposure to the inner workings of the entire firm. You will collaborate closely with General Counsel, Risk Management and other Compliance Officers. You will apply monitoring and testing protocols to measure compliance with regulatory record keeping obligations across all divisions and locations. You will assist in the development of monitoring and testing scripts, and preparation of announcement memos and information requests. You will be empowered, as second line of defense, to identify and escalate issues with adequacy and effectiveness of controls and accountability to ensure data protection policies and requirements reflect the actual regulatory and business demands. There will be opportunity to further enhance and strengthen the Data Privacy & Records program.
The Data Privacy & Records team is a group of highly qualified and motivated subject matter experts. The team has a global mandate and includes responsibility for the protection of personal information held by Credit Suisse. Its role is to ensure compliance with relevant Data Privacy and Protection, Banking Secrecy, Records Management and Outsourcing/Cloud laws and codes of practice.
